NVIDIA L40S (Ada Lovelace)

Product Overview

The NVIDIA L40S, released in 2023, is a versatile data center GPU spanning AI inference, 3D rendering (Omniverse), video transcoding, and scientific computing. Based on the full Ada Lovelace AD102 die, it offers 48GB GDDR6 ECC memory, 733 TFLOPS FP8 compute, and a 350W TDP. The L40S replaces the L40 and is also commonly used for virtualization (vGPU).

Core Specifications

ParameterValue
ArchitectureAda Lovelace AD102
Process NodeTSMC 4N
Memory48 GB GDDR6 ECC
Memory Bandwidth864 GB/s
CUDA Cores18,176
Tensor Cores568 (4th Gen)
FP3291.6 TFLOPS
FP8 Tensor Core733 TFLOPS (sparse)
INT8 Tensor Core1,466 TOPS
TDP350 W
PCIeGen 4 x16
Video Codec3× NVENC (AV1) + 3× NVDEC (AV1)
vGPUSupported

Use Cases

  • AI inference (multi-GPU instances, LLM inference)
  • Omniverse / 3D rendering
  • Professional virtualization (vGPU)
  • Generative AI training (small-to-medium scale)
  • Video transcoding (AV1 accelerated)
